June 20, 200917 yr I have not been doing any hammering lately, but I haven't been totally inactive in the shop. Over the last 5 months I have been reorganizing my shop and adding a dust room and dust collector. My main shop area is now measures 10'x32' and is insulated and cooled by 2 small window AC units. Picked up both AC's used for $50 total. This old Phart can't take the heat like he used to. The dust room was an absolute necessity. Everything in the old shop was covered by grinding dust and saw dust. The first 2 pics show the new dust room. Everything is on wheels for flexibility since the room is only 10'x10'. I built a grinding dust separator that actually works. It has a baffle between the inlet and the outlet and water in the bottom. It is attached to a Steel City 1 1/2 HP dust collector, wired for 220vac. When grinding, the dust bag is not used and the exhaust just dumps into the room. For sawing, I can hook it to either the band saw or the table saw in the normal manner. The next 2 pics show the rest of the main shop. The next 3 pics show my forging area. It has a crushed stone floor and measures 12'x27'. thanks for looking.
